This 3-credit course teaches the concepts and complexities of sales and marketing on an international level. The unique country of Trinidad and Tobago sits in the southernmost part of the Caribbean and has two distinct economies. Tobago is a lovely resort island with an economy built on tourism while Trinidad's economoy is based on industry and commerce. Students will get inside knowledge of Trinidad and Tobago's industries and the challenges they face in expanding sales overseas. Then the students will use the business knowledge they have gained through their major to act as consultants and help Trinidad and Tobabo companies expand their international sales. The ability to work, communicate and do business with individuals from other cultures is an excellent career skill for any business major!

Tentative Schedule:
Friday, February 8, 15, 22, & 29
:
Pre-trip classes about 2 hours each.

Friday, February 29th:
Fly from Atlanta to Tobago

Saturday, March 1st:
Tour Tobago's historical sights, take a glass-bottomed boat tour of bucco reef, and shop at store bay.

Sunday, March 2nd:
Visit Pidgeon point and attend "Sunday School" a local cultural fair and festival

Monday, March 3rd:
Visit with community and business leaders and hike the tropical rain forest.

Tuesday, March 4th:
Ride a high-speed ferry to Port of Spain on Trinidad Island, eat at a catered reception while hearing about Trinidad's culture and economy from community leaders.

Wednesday, March 5th:
Travel and tour a LGN plant and experience the Great Pitch Lake.

Thursday, March 6th:
Meet and work with corporate partners as a business consultant.

Friday, March 7th:
Tour Port of Spain and surrounding environs.

Saturday, March 8th:
Tour a coco plantation and rabbit farm to learn of the agricultural industry in Trinidad; then travel to Maracas Beach for a lunch of Bake n Shark.

Sunday, March 9th:
Fly back to Atlanta, GA and continue working on consulting projects.
